Taking the next step into overnight hiking can be very rewarding and a lot of fun. It’s important to be prepared and feel confident so you have an awesome experience! This is your chance to give overnight hiking a go with our Off The Beaten Track WA Guides who will assist you, educate you and answer any questions you may have.
Off The Beaten Track WA will lead you a spur tail through mixed jarrah forest from Sullivan Rock to Alyi-Wa Miya Group Campsite. After setting up camp, you will enjoy dinner to the sound of the black cockatoos song. As the sun goes down we will light the campfire and enjoy the mesmerising flames, warmth and ambience as the cool night air sets in.
On day two you will wake to a stunning sunrise over the valley of Monadnocks Conservation Park and enjoy a camp breakfast before donning your packs and hiking back towards Sullivan Rock along the Bibbulmun Track summiting Mt Cuthbert and Mt Vincent along the way where you will see some of the most stunning views in the Darling Range.

Tour Terrain & Experience Level
Distance: Total hike distance over 2 days is approximately 16kms. The trail is mixed terrain but majority of the hike on day 1 is quite gentle. Day 2 turns things up a notch with an ascent up the Northern side of Mt Cuthbert, then back down, and up Mt Vincent. We’ll be going a pace where everyone can enjoy the journey as well as the destination.

What to Bring?
🧡What to Bring? As a rough guide you will require a tent, sleeping mat, sleeping bag, stove, pots & stove gas, liner, pillow, clothes, toiletries, 3ltrs water, and a pack big enough to put it all in (55-65ltr).
🧡Gear Hire: OTBT has tents, sleeping mats, stove & pot sets, 65ltr backpacks available to hire. Please add gear on the extras page as you move through the booking process. Please note you will be required to pay a refundable bond on hired equipment. The bond fee is dependent on the equipment hired. Equipment can be collected from our “Basecamp” in Serpentine the week of the tour.
